Output 12978da7b669dad87efbfe5aef13659d269120943467aff21f72f779b7e25560:0

value
59158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66b3fbb1893da6c169d384ccced8c5fe772c496 OP_EQUAL
address
MP56t4XZYyY921bYPAiNHiGqEtzrqQCZtQ
transaction
12978da7b669dad87efbfe5aef13659d269120943467aff21f72f779b7e25560
spent
true